ASP.net pages seem to hang

Hi this is an odd problem i seem to be having

Machine

Windows 2000 Server IIS5
..net framework version 1.1

Problem

The problem is that after a while (approx 2 hours) of the application first
starting pages stop displaying and seem to hang. There are no error messages
on the screen, event log or IIS log - If i do a view source on the page it
just shows me a "<html></html>"

the problem can be fixed by restarting the WWW Publishing Service.

Does anyone know how to up the logging in this or have any idea about what
the problem is? I am a bit stuck

Normal ASP code runs fine,
